titleOfInvention | Latexes of encapsulated vinylidene chloride copolymer particles |
abstract | ABSTRACT Improved aqueous vinylidene chloride copoly-mer latexes are provided in which the dispersed polymer particles are heterogeneous and comprise from 35 to 75 weight percent of polymerized vinylidene chloride and contain a major amount of a soft copolymer core com-prising vinylidene chloride and an aliphatic conjugated diene and a minor amount of a polymeric shell which encompasses the core portion and which consists essen-tially of (a) an aliphatic conjugated diene, a mono-vinylidene aromatic monomer or a saturated aliphatic ester of monoethylenically unsaturated carboxylic acids; (b) optionally, up to 40 weight percent (based upon the shell) of vinylidene chloride; and (c) optionally, up to 10 weight percent based upon such shell of a mono-ethylenically unsaturated carboxylic acid. These latexes have good heat and light stability and are useful as paper coatings, in carpet backsizing and in nonwoven fabrics. 25,808-F |
